Hi mate,
I'm not too far from you, I'm in South Shropshire.
I've previously attended quite a few shows with various MX5 clubs. Just bought a JDM STi though, so will likely take it to most of the shows I attend this year.
I will likely be on the CombustionPunks club stand for Japfest. Have went with them the last few years. They're mostly MX5's, but open to all. A few Scoobys on there last year. Just check out their website and sign up. They're mostly Nottingham based I think.
I don't know much about specific Scooby clubs (being a newbie), but joined up with Blobsquad on Facebook. They've got a stand at Japfest, so could probably PM them for the club password.
I've also just come across Japlife West Midlands who have a stand at Japfest too. Based in Bromsgove, so close to home.
